It usually takes around 10 to 18 days after being infected with SARS-CoV-2 for your body to produce enough antibodies for detection in the blood. Getting an IgG antibody test too soon after being infected may cause a negative result that is false (false negative). Additionally, IgG antibody tests may detect IgG antibodies from previous exposure to coronaviruses other than SARS-CoV-2.
This can cause a positive result that is false (false positive). There is not enough evidence at this time to suggest that people who have IgG antibodies are protected against future SARS-CoV-2 infections.
In Brookline, a variety of STD tests are available to individuals seeking testing for sexually transmitted infections. Some of the common types of STD tests offered in Brookline include:
- Individual tests for specific infections such as Chlamydia, Gonorrhea, Hepatitis B, Hepatitis C, Herpes I/II, HIV 1/2, Syphilis, Trichomoniasis, and HIV RNA Early Detection. The prices for these individual tests range from $59 to $169 per test.
- Twin STD Panel: This panel typically includes tests for Chlamydia and Gonorrhea. The cost for the Twin STD Panel is estimated at $119.
- 10-Panel STD Test: This comprehensive panel test covers a broader range of infections including Chlamydia, Gonorrhea, Hepatitis B, Hepatitis C, Herpes I/II, HIV 1/2, Syphilis, Trichomoniasis, and HIV RNA Early Detection. The cost for the 10-Panel STD Test is estimated at $198.
These are some of the commonly available STD testing options in Brookline. It's important to consult with a healthcare provider or testing center to determine the most appropriate tests based on individual risk factors and concerns.

You can get tested for STDs in Brookline at various locations, including clinics, health centers, and private testing facilities. Some options include:
1. Brookline Health Department: Offers STD testing and treatment services.
2. Planned Parenthood - Greater Boston Health Center: Provides comprehensive sexual health services, including STD testing and treatment.
3. Fenway Health: Offers LGBTQ+ friendly health services, including STD testing and treatment.
4. Local urgent care centers and walk-in clinics: Some urgent care centers in Brookline may offer STD testing services.
5. Private labs and online testing services: You can also choose to use private labs or online testing services like Priority STD Testing for convenient and confidential STD testing.
It's important to choose a reputable and confidential testing facility to ensure accurate and discreet testing.

No fasting is required for any type of test we offer. If you are testing for chlamydia, gonorrhea, or trichomoniasis, please ensure that you have not urinated for at least one hour prior to visiting the testing center.
